@Hothead Headliners Is your product intended to help with sound reduction, or just for heat management? The Ford factory option is billed as a "hard top sound deadening headliner"
Hi Chris, our Headliners help with both sound reduction and temperature (hot & cold) management. We also have another product, Sound Assassin that helps even further with sound damping/reduction. We have Sound Assassin Hard Top kits to compliment the Headliners along with Floor Kits to go under the carpet.
